Red · Medium · Dry

Burgundy's most temperamental grape, but the rewards are real — translucent ruby with a perfumed lift of red cherry, forest floor, and clove. Silken tannins and bright acid make it the most versatile red on the table; serve cool, around 58°F.

Why it works with Chicken Liver Parfait

Alsace Pinot Noir gives Chicken Liver Parfait a structured partner — fruit and tannin without aggression.

Chardonnay

Classic

White · Medium · Dry

The most-planted white grape and the most chameleon-like. Crisp and steely from Chablis; rich, oaky, and tropical from California. Read the label, then match the style to the dish.

Why it works with Chicken Parfait

Chardonnay matches chicken's mild richness — oaked for roast, unoaked for poached.

White · Medium · Dry

Aromatic, racy, and shapeshifting — bone-dry in Alsace, off-dry on the Mosel, syrupy and ageless when late-harvested. The single most versatile wine for spicy food on earth.

Why it works with Chicken Liver Parfait

German Riesling's body and quiet oak echo Chicken Liver Parfait's richness; the acid resets the palate between bites.
